How to Add Funds to Wallet on PS4 and PS5 Account

On both the PS4 and PS5, you have the ability to access the PlayStation Store for downloading games, DLC, and making in-game purchases. Before buying these items, it’s essential to add funds to your wallet. In this article, we’ll guide you through the steps required to add money to your PlayStation wallet on both consoles.

How Does PlayStation Store’s Wallet Work?

Users have the option to keep funds in their PlayStation Store wallet, enabling purchases directly through it. This wallet facilitates buying games, DLC, in-game items, and various digital content. Adding money is feasible through credit cards, PayPal, or PSN cards.

This method allows for seamless transactions without repeatedly entering payment details in the account information section on the home screen. Within the PlayStation Store, this wallet system streamlines purchases across the network.

Let’s delve into the various steps required to top up your PlayStation wallet on the PS4:

PS4:

To add funds to your PS4 PlayStation wallet, follow these steps:

Access the PlayStation Store: Navigate to the PlayStation Store by clicking its icon on the PS4 home screen, located either under the PlayStation Store icon or in the Library.
Choose “Add Funds”: Inside the left-hand menu of the PlayStation Store, select the “Add Funds” option.
Select Your Payment Method: Pick your preferred payment method—credit cards, PayPal, or PSN cards are accepted.
Input Payment Details: Enter the required payment information, such as credit card details, PayPal account info, or PSN card code.
Confirm Your Payment: Double-check the entered payment details and proceed by clicking the “Confirm Payment” button.
Wait for Confirmation: Be patient for the confirmation of your processed payment, usually taking only a few seconds.
Check Wallet Balance: To view your wallet balance, access the Account Information within the Account Management section on the home screen; your wallet balance is displayed at the top.

PS5:

To add funds to your PS5 PlayStation wallet, follow these steps:

Access the PlayStation Store: From the PS5 home screen, locate and access the PlayStation Store using the Store icon.
Select “Add Funds”: Within the PlayStation Store’s left-hand menu, choose the “Add Funds” option.
Choose Your Payment Method: Opt for your preferred payment method among the available options, such as credit cards, PayPal, or PlayStation Network cards.
Input Payment Details: Provide the necessary payment information relevant to your selected payment method, including credit card details, PayPal account info, or PSN card data.
Confirm Your Payment: Review the entered payment information and proceed by confirming the payment if all details are accurate.
Wait for Confirmation: Wait for a few seconds for the system to confirm that your payment has been processed successfully.
Check Wallet Balance: Access Settings from the home screen, then go to Account Information. Within the Wallet Balance section, you’ll find your current wallet balance displayed.

Why Can’t I Add Money to a PlayStation Wallet?

If you’re experiencing difficulty adding funds to your PlayStation wallet, here are potential reasons:

  • Incorrect payment information provided.
  • The chosen payment method isn’t supported.
  • Payment declined for various reasons.
  • Server issues affecting the process.
  • Restrictions on your PlayStation account.

If you encounter trouble adding money to your wallet, reaching out to PlayStation Support might help resolve the issue.

Will The Amount in Our PSN Wallets Carry Over to PS5?

Transferring your PSN wallet funds to your PS5 poses no issues. Your PSN wallet balance remains accessible across all PlayStation consoles, including the PS5, as long as it’s linked to your PSN ID.

Similar to making purchases on a PS4, your wallet funds seamlessly transfer to the PS5. This convenient feature eliminates the need to replenish your wallet when transitioning to the PS5. Upon logging into your PSN account on the PlayStation 5, your existing balance becomes instantly available.

Is It Possible to Refund PS Plus?

Refunding a PlayStation Plus (PS Plus) subscription is subject to specific terms and conditions. Typically, refunds for digital content, including PS Plus subscriptions, aren’t granted unless there’s a defect.

Should you have valid reasons, like technical issues or a change in circumstances, contacting PlayStation Support is advised for a potential refund. They’ll assess your request to determine its eligibility.

Remember, refund requests often have time constraints and might not apply to every purchase. Before considering a refund for your PS Plus subscription, it’s prudent to review its terms and conditions thoroughly and seek guidance from PlayStation Support.

Can You Delete PSN Account?

Deleting a PlayStation Network (PSN) account is a permanent action without any possibility of reversal. Once deleted, all associated data, such as game saves, purchase history, and wallet balances, cannot be recovered. Here’s how you can delete your PSN account:

  • Log into your PSN account using a web browser.
  • Visit the Sony Entertainment Network Account Management page.
  • Click on “Account Information.”
  • Proceed to “Privacy Settings.”
  • Choose “Delete Account” from the section on the right.

Before deleting your PSN account, ensure you back up any vital data. Understanding the repercussions and having backed up your data is crucial. If you encounter technical issues or have concerns regarding your account, it’s advisable to contact PlayStation Support prior to deletion.
